Germany - Import of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ces and Ovens, Non-Electric, Including Incinerators
Since 2014, Germany Import of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ces and Ovens, Non-Electric, Including Incinerators fell by 7.8% year on year. At €7,030,523.51 in 2019, the country was ranked number 7 among other countries in Import of Industrial or Laboratory Furnaces and Ovens, Non-Electric, Including Incinerators. Germany is overtaken by Italy, which was ranked number 6 with €7,695,072.24 and is followed by France with €6,642,175.11. Spain ranked the highest with €27,354,704.67 in 2019, a fall of 7.1% versus 2018. Netherlands, Austria and Poland resp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ireland recorded the best 5 years average growth at +46.6% per year, while Bulgaria witnessed the worst performance at -22.4% per year.
